Activities of Daily Living ADL's (Definition) - ANSWERSBasic self care tasks



Instrumental activities of daily living IADL's (Definition) - ANSWERSNecessary to conduct the business of
daily life.



Examples of ADL's - ANSWERSBathing, dressing, getting in and out of bed or chair, and eating.



Examples of IADL's - ANSWERSTelephoning, shopping, food prep, housekeeping and paying bills.



Characteristics of Centenarians - ANSWERSDiet-Vegetables, grains, low in red meat

Exercise, Positive outlook, Social Network

Lifestyle-had children at 35 +

Family-trend of family members living long

Woman-outnumber males 5:1



What increases the risk of cataracts? - ANSWERSBiological aging, heredity, sun exposure, cigarette
smoking, alcohol consumption and certain diseases.



Macular Degeneration (Definition) - ANSWERSWhen light-sensitive cells in the macula break down;
causes central vision to blur and gradually be lost.



______ ________ is the leading cause of blindness among older adults. - ANSWERSMacular
degeneration



Older adults experience difficulty distinguishing.... - ANSWERS...high-frequency sounds, soft sounds of all
frequencies, and complex tone patterns.



Hearing impairments limit the ability to... - ANSWERS...connect with the human world through language.
